描述.This book focuses on?signal processing techniques used in computational health informatics. As computational health informatics is the interdisciplinary study of the design, development, adoption and application of information and technology-based innovations, specifically, computational techniques that are relevant in health care,?the book?covers a comprehensive and representative?range?of signal processing techniques used in biomedical applications,?including:?bio-signal origin and dynamics, sensors used for data acquisition, artefact and noise removal techniques, feature extraction techniques in?the?time, frequency, time–frequency and complexity domain,?and image processing techniques in different image modalities..Moreover, it includes an extensive discussion?of security and privacy challenges, opportunities and future directions for computational health informatics in the big data age,?and addresses the incorporation of?recent techniques from the areas?of artificial intelligence, deep learning and human–computer interaction.
